/**
|
|
* Linphone quality report sub object storing address related information.
|
|
*/
|
|
typedef struct reporting_addr {
|
|
char * id;
|
|
char * ip;
|
|
int port;
|
|
uint32_t ssrc;
|
|
|
|
char * group;
|
|
char * mac; // optional
|
|
} reporting_addr_t;
|
|
|
|
/**
|
|
* Linphone quality report sub object storing media metrics information as required by RFC6035.
|
|
*/
|
|
|
|
typedef struct reporting_content_metrics {
|
|
// timestamps - mandatory
|
|
struct {
|
|
time_t start;
|
|
time_t stop;
|
|
} timestamps;
|
|
|
|
// session description - optional
|
|
struct {
|
|
int payload_type;
|
|
char * payload_desc;
|
|
int sample_rate;
|
|
int frame_duration;
|
|
char * fmtp;
|
|
int packet_loss_concealment;
|
|
} session_description;
|
|
|
|
// jitter buffet - optional
|
|
struct {
|
|
int adaptive;
|
|
int nominal;
|
|
int max;
|
|
int abs_max;
|
|
} jitter_buffer;
|
|
|
|
// packet loss - optional
|
|
struct {
|
|
float network_packet_loss_rate;
|
|
float jitter_buffer_discard_rate;
|
|
} packet_loss;
|
|
|
|
// delay - optional
|
|
struct {
|
|
int round_trip_delay;
|
|
int end_system_delay;
|
|
int symm_one_way_delay;
|
|
int interarrival_jitter;
|
|
int mean_abs_jitter;
|
|
} delay;
|
|
|
|
// signal - optional
|
|
struct {
|
|
int level;
|
|
int noise_level;
|
|
} signal;
|
|
|
|
// quality estimates - optional
|
|
struct {
|
|
float moslq;
|
|
float moscq;
|
|
} quality_estimates;
|
|
|
|
// custom extension
|
|
char * user_agent;
|
|
|
|
// for internal processing
|
|
uint8_t rtcp_xr_count; // number of RTCP XR packets received since last report, used to compute average of instantaneous parameters as stated in the RFC 6035 (4.5)
|
|
uint8_t rtcp_sr_count; // number of RTCP SR packets received since last report, used to compute RTT average values in case RTCP XR voip metrics is not enabled
|
|
|
|
} reporting_content_metrics_t;

/**
|
|
* Linphone quality report main object created by function linphone_reporting_new().
|
|
* It contains all fields required by RFC6035
|
|
*/
|
|
typedef struct reporting_session_report {
|
|
struct {
|
|
char * call_id;
|
|
char * orig_id;
|
|
reporting_addr_t local_addr;
|
|
reporting_addr_t remote_addr;
|
|
} info;
|
|
|
|
reporting_content_metrics_t local_metrics;
|
|
reporting_content_metrics_t remote_metrics; // optional
|
|
|
|
char * dialog_id; // optional
|
|
|
|
// Quality of Service analyzer - custom extension
|
|
/* This should allow us to analysis bad network conditions and quality adaptation
|
|
on server side*/
|
|
struct {
|
|
char * name; /*type of the QoS analyzer used*/
|
|
char* timestamp; /*time of each decision in seconds*/
|
|
char* input_leg; /*input parameters' name*/
|
|
char* input; /*set of inputs for each semicolon separated decision*/
|
|
char* output_leg; /*output parameters' name*/
|
|
char* output; /*set of outputs for each semicolon separated decision*/
|
|
} qos_analyzer;
|
|
|
|
// for internal processing
|
|
time_t last_report_date;
|
|
LinphoneCall *call;
|
|
} reporting_session_report_t;

/**
|
|
* Fill media information about a given call. This function must be called before
|
|
* stopping the media stream.
|
|
* @param call #LinphoneCall object to consider
|
|
* @param stats_type the media type (LINPHONE_CALL_STATS_AUDIO or LINPHONE_CALL_STATS_VIDEO)
|
|
*
|
|
*/
|
|
void linphone_reporting_update_media_info(LinphoneCall * call, int stats_type);
|
|
|
|
/**
|
|
* Fill IP information about a given call. This function must be called each
|
|
* time call state is 'LinphoneCallStreamsRunning' since IP might be updated (if we
|
|
* found a direct route between caller and callee for example).
|
|
* When call is starting, remote IP/port might be the proxy ones to which callee is registered
|
|
* @param call #LinphoneCall object to consider
|
|
*
|
|
*/
|
|
void linphone_reporting_update_ip(LinphoneCall * call);
|
|
|
|
/**
|
|
* Publish a session report. This function should be called when session terminates,
|
|
* media change (codec change or session fork), session terminates due to no media packets being received.
|
|
* @param call #LinphoneCall object to consider
|
|
* @param call_term whether the call has ended or is continuing
|
|
*
|
|
* @return error code. 0 for success, positive value otherwise.
|
|
*/
|
|
int linphone_reporting_publish_session_report(LinphoneCall* call, bool_t call_term);
|
|
|
|
/**
|
|
* Publish an interval report. This function should be used for periodic interval
|
|
* @param call #LinphoneCall object to consider
|
|
* @return error code. 0 for success, positive value otherwise.
|
|
*
|
|
*/
|
|
int linphone_reporting_publish_interval_report(LinphoneCall* call);
|
|
|
|
/**
|
|
* Update publish reports with newly sent/received RTCP-XR packets (if available).
|
|
* @param call #LinphoneCall object to consider
|
|
* @param stats_type the media type
|
|
*
|
|
*/
|
|
void linphone_reporting_on_rtcp_update(LinphoneCall *call, SalStreamType stats_type);
|
|
|
|
/**
|
|
* Update publish reports on call state change.
|
|
* @param call #LinphoneCall object to consider
|
|
*
|
|
*/
|
|
void linphone_reporting_call_state_updated(LinphoneCall *call);
|
|
|
|
/**
|
|
* Setter of the #LinphoneQualityReportingReportSendCb callback method which is
|
|
* notified each time a report will be submitted to the collector, if quality
|
|
* reporting is enabled
|
|
* @param call #LinphoneCall object to consider
|
|
* @param cb #LinphoneQualityReportingReportSendCb callback function to notify
|
|
*
|
|
*/
|
|
LINPHONE_PUBLIC void linphone_reporting_set_on_report_send(LinphoneCall *call, LinphoneQualityReportingReportSendCb cb);
